Metop-B successfully launched

At 18:28 CEST (22:28 Baikonur time), Metop-B was successfully launched from the Baikonur Cosmodrome in Kazakhstan on a Soyuz 2.1a rocket.

EUMETSAT signs cooperation agreement with China State Oceanic Administration

Today’s signature of a cooperation agreement on the exchange of oceanographic satellite data between EUMETSAT and the China State Oceanic Administration’s (SOA’s) National Satellite Ocean Application Service (NSOAS) will further increase cooperation with China and create new opportunities for the oceanography user community.

EUMETSAT Meteorological Satellite Conference in Sopot, Poland

On 3-7 September, meteorologists, scientists and researchers will meet in Sopot, Poland, for the 2012 EUMETSAT Meteorological Satellite Conference, Europe’s leading annual specialised forum for scientific exchanges between meteorologists, oceanographers and environmentalists.

ESA hands over MSG-3 weather satellite to EUMETSAT

Today at 14:00 local time, following the successful launch of the satellite on 5 July aboard an Ariane 5 from Europe’s Spaceport in French Guiana, and after 11 days of LEOP (Launch and Early Orbit Phase) by ESA’s Centre, ESOC, EUMETSAT took control of the MSG-3 operations
